服務器系統(tǒng)時間同步策略:深入解析基于NTP協(xié)議的時間同步機制

admin2年前 (2023-08-13)時頻百科350

  全文概括: 本文將對服務器系統(tǒng)時間同步策略中基于NTP協(xié)議的時間同步機制進行深入分析。首先,我們將介紹NTP協(xié)議的原理和工作方式。然后,我們將探討時間同步的重要性以及為什么使用NTP協(xié)議進行時間同步。接著,我們將詳細討論NTP協(xié)議的運行過程和時間同步的準確性。最后,我們將總結NTP協(xié)議的優(yōu)點和適用范圍。

  

1、NTP協(xié)議的原理和工作方式

NTP協(xié)議(Network Time Protocol)是一種用于同步計算機系統(tǒng)時鐘的協(xié)議。它使用分布式算法和時鐘過濾技術來實現(xiàn)高精度的時間同步。NTP協(xié)議的工作方式是通過時鐘服務器和客戶端之間的通信來實現(xiàn)時間同步。時鐘服務器會提供準確的時間信息,客戶端通過接收和分析時鐘服務器的數(shù)據(jù)來調(diào)整本地時鐘。

服務器系統(tǒng)時間同步策略:深入解析基于NTP協(xié)議的時間同步機制

  NTP協(xié)議的基本原理是通過校時算法來對網(wǎng)絡延遲和時鐘偏差進行補償,從而實現(xiàn)精確的時間同步。其核心算法是基于時鐘濾波和時鐘漂移的計算。時鐘濾波通過篩選和過濾不穩(wěn)定的時鐘源,獲得穩(wěn)定的時鐘信號。時鐘漂移則是根據(jù)時鐘源的不穩(wěn)定性和客戶端與時鐘服務器之間的通信延遲來調(diào)整本地時鐘。

  

2、時間同步的重要性和使用NTP協(xié)議的原因

時間同步在服務器系統(tǒng)中非常重要。準確的時間同步可以確保各個服務器之間的操作協(xié)調(diào)和數(shù)據(jù)一致性。例如,在分布式系統(tǒng)中,各個節(jié)點之間需要共享和同步數(shù)據(jù),如果節(jié)點之間的時鐘不同步,可能會導致數(shù)據(jù)沖突和錯亂。此外,時間同步還能提供準確的時間戳,用于日志記錄和事件排序。

  NTP協(xié)議是一種可靠和廣泛使用的時間同步協(xié)議,具有以下幾個原因。首先,NTP協(xié)議可以提供高精度的時間同步,可以達到亞毫秒級的時間精度。其次,NTP協(xié)議有自適應的時鐘校準機制,可以根據(jù)時鐘的穩(wěn)定性和精確性進行調(diào)整。此外,NTP協(xié)議還支持分層時鐘服務器架構,在全球范圍內(nèi)提供穩(wěn)定的時間源。

  

3、NTP協(xié)議的運行過程和時間同步的準確性

NTP協(xié)議的運行過程包括時鐘查詢、時鐘校準和時鐘漂移調(diào)整。時鐘查詢是指客戶端向時鐘服務器發(fā)送時間請求,時鐘校準是指客戶端接收和處理服務器的時間數(shù)據(jù),時鐘漂移調(diào)整是指客戶端根據(jù)時鐘源的不穩(wěn)定性和通信延遲來調(diào)整本地時鐘。

  NTP協(xié)議可以實現(xiàn)高精度的時間同步。其準確性受到網(wǎng)絡延遲、時鐘源的穩(wěn)定性和客戶端與時鐘服務器之間的通信質量的影響。為了提高時間同步的準確性,可以采用多個時鐘服務器和時鐘源進行同步。此外,還可以使用更精確和穩(wěn)定的時鐘源,如GPS信號或原子鐘信號。

  

4、NTP協(xié)議的優(yōu)點和適用范圍

NTP協(xié)議具有以下優(yōu)點:首先,NTP協(xié)議可以實現(xiàn)高精度的時間同步,可以滿足各種精度要求。其次,NTP協(xié)議是一種開放的協(xié)議,可以在各種操作系統(tǒng)和設備上使用。此外,NTP協(xié)議還支持分布式時鐘服務器架構,可以提供穩(wěn)定和可靠的時間源。

  NTP協(xié)議適用于各種需要高精度時間同步的場景,例如,金融交易、電信通信、科學實驗和航空航天等領域。在這些領域,時間同步的精度要求非常高,需要使用可靠和穩(wěn)定的時間同步協(xié)議來保證系統(tǒng)的正常運行。

  總結: NTP協(xié)議是一種基于分布式算法和時鐘過濾技術的時間同步協(xié)議,可以實現(xiàn)高精度的時間同步。它的工作方式是通過時鐘服務器和客戶端之間的通信來實現(xiàn)時間同步。時間同步對服務器系統(tǒng)來說非常重要,可以確保各個服務器之間的操作協(xié)調(diào)和數(shù)據(jù)一致性。NTP協(xié)議具有高精度、可靠性和可擴展性等優(yōu)點,在各種需要高精度時間同步的領域都有廣泛應用。

標簽: 時頻百科

相關文章

《時光倒流,逆水寒開啟全新篇章》

《時光倒流,逆水寒開啟全新篇章》

  近年來隨著游戲的發(fā)展,各種玩法和游戲類型不斷涌現(xiàn),久而久之,許多玩家都開始感覺游戲的新鮮感和樂趣逐漸消失,但是今年的《時光倒流,逆水寒開啟全新篇章》卻讓人眼前一亮。作為新型畫面游戲,該游戲切換到全新畫風,并增加了許多嶄新的玩法,為廣大玩家?guī)聿灰粯拥挠螒蝮w驗。    1、新畫風新玩法 與原版逆水寒相比,新版本的畫風更加唯美細膩,建筑、角色、道具等都做了巨大的改進,讓人置身于游戲之中,仿佛身臨其境。而相較于原版,新版的玩法更...

Linux服務器時間不同步問題解決方法

Linux服務器時間不同步問題解決方法

  Linux服務器時間不同步問題一直是很常見的問題,在日常運維中也是面臨的一個棘手問題。本文將從NTP協(xié)議、時區(qū)設置、硬件時鐘、系統(tǒng)時間校準四個方面詳細闡述Linux服務器時間不同步問題的解決方法。    1、NTP協(xié)議 NTP (Network Time Protocol,網(wǎng)絡時間協(xié)議)是用來使計算機時間同步的一種協(xié)議。它以UDP協(xié)議工作,使用NTP服務器提供的時間來校準本地時間。由于網(wǎng)絡延時、NTP服務器故障等原因,可能...

Linux同步時間服務器配置及使用方法

Linux同步時間服務器配置及使用方法

  在Linux系統(tǒng)中,時間同步服務器是十分重要的一個功能,它可以確保系統(tǒng)和所有應用程序的時間都是精準的。本文將從四個方面對Linux同步時間服務器進行配置及使用方法的詳細闡述,希望可以幫助讀者更好地掌握此功能。    1、時間同步協(xié)議和服務器概述 在Linux系統(tǒng)中,常用的時間同步協(xié)議有兩種:NTP(網(wǎng)絡時間協(xié)議)和SNTP(簡單網(wǎng)絡時間協(xié)議)。其中NTP是一種精度非常高的協(xié)議,適用于對時間要求非常高的場合,而SNTP則是一...

GDC1000服務器時間調(diào)整方法詳解

GDC1000服務器時間調(diào)整方法詳解

  本文將詳細闡述GDC1000服務器時間調(diào)整方法,主要從以下四個方面進行闡述:1、GDC1000服務器時間調(diào)整的原因;2、GDC1000服務器時間調(diào)整的方法;3、GDC1000服務器時間調(diào)整的注意事項;4、GDC1000服務器時間調(diào)整的常見問題及解決方法。    1、GDC1000服務器時間調(diào)整的原因 GDC1000服務器時間調(diào)整的原因主要有兩點:一是服務器時間與實際時間不一致,二是時間過長導致服務器時間不準確。...

GDC服務器:修改為中國標準時間

GDC服務器:修改為中國標準時間

  總體概述:   本文主要介紹如何將GDC服務器的時間修改為中國標準時間,并且從以下四個方面詳細闡述:GDC服務器時間修改的必要性、時間修改的操作步驟、修改時間后的注意事項及檢驗時間是否修改成功。通過本文的闡述,讀者可以輕松有效地進行GDC服務器時間的修改。   1、必要性   GDC服務器是一款國際貿(mào)易軟件,通過該軟件進行電子商務交易時,需要與服務器進行數(shù)據(jù)的交換,因此GDC服務器的時間非常重要。但是GDC服務器的時間默認為U...

Linux服務器工作時間監(jiān)控系統(tǒng)

Linux服務器工作時間監(jiān)控系統(tǒng)

  本文主要介紹Linux服務器工作時間監(jiān)控系統(tǒng)。該系統(tǒng)可以幫助管理員實時監(jiān)控服務器的工作時間,并且能夠生成詳細的報告,便于管理員對服務器進行管理和維護。本文將分為四個方面來介紹這個系統(tǒng),分別是:系統(tǒng)原理、系統(tǒng)架構、系統(tǒng)應用以及系統(tǒng)優(yōu)勢。    1、系統(tǒng)原理 Linux服務器工作時間監(jiān)控系統(tǒng)主要通過監(jiān)控服務器的各種資源使用情況來統(tǒng)計服務器的工作時間,包括CPU使用情況、內(nèi)存使用情況、網(wǎng)絡帶寬使用情況等等。同時,該系統(tǒng)還可以通過...

Linux服務器開機時間監(jiān)測工具

Linux服務器開機時間監(jiān)測工具

  本文主要通過介紹Linux服務器開機時間監(jiān)測工具,從4個方面對該工具進行詳細闡述。首先,我們將簡單概括本文內(nèi)容,全文將會從如下四個方面對Linux服務器開機時間監(jiān)測工具進行深入剖析:    1、工具介紹 工具介紹是為讀者提供一個了解該工具的入口,本文將介紹該工具的背景,功能以及使用場景。   在介紹該工具的背景時,我們將闡述其產(chǎn)生的背景及工具發(fā)展的歷程;在介紹該工具的功能時,我們將...

2b2t服務器:等待進入的漫長之旅

2b2t服務器:等待進入的漫長之旅

  2b2t服務器:等待進入的漫長之旅   2b2t服務器是一款自由度極高的Minecraft服務器,這里沒有任何限制和規(guī)則,游戲者可以自由地做出各種行為和決策。然而,進入這個服務器并非易事,等待進入的時間需要從數(shù)小時到數(shù)天不等。這篇文章將從四個方面解讀2b2t服務器等待進入的漫長之旅。    1、排隊等待 2b2t服務器總是有成千上萬的人想要進入,因此需要進行排隊等待。進入人數(shù)越多,等待的時間就會越長,甚至...

LoL游戲服務器將進行維護,預計需要多長時間?

LoL游戲服務器將進行維護,預計需要多長時間?

  LoL游戲服務器即將進入維護階段,預計需要一段時間來完成此次維護。本文將從以下四個方面對LoL游戲服務器維護進行詳細闡述。    1、服務器升級 為提升LoL游戲服務器的性能和穩(wěn)定性,服務器需要進行升級。此次維護將對服務器的硬件和軟件進行更新,以確保LoL游戲服務器有更好的運行效果。   在服務器升級過程中,部分游戲功能可能無法正常使用,如排位賽和聯(lián)賽系統(tǒng),維護的時間將會持續(xù)數(shù)小時...

Java與服務器同步時間的實現(xiàn)方法及注意事項

Java與服務器同步時間的實現(xiàn)方法及注意事項

  在服務器應用程序開發(fā)中,時間同步對于數(shù)據(jù)準確性、計算精度等方面都有至關重要的影響,確保服務器和客戶端時間的一致性是非常重要的。而在Java中,如何與服務器同步時間也是一個至關重要的問題,本文將從四個方面詳細闡述Java與服務器同步時間的實現(xiàn)方法及注意事項。    1、獲取服務器時間 Java通過網(wǎng)絡時間協(xié)議(NTP)獲取遠程時間,有許多第三方庫可以使用,如NTPClient、SNTP和JAVA NTP etc。其中,使用J...

Linux服務器以時間為核心的管理方法

Linux服務器以時間為核心的管理方法

   Linux服務器以時間為核心的管理方法 Linux服務器作為一種開源、免費軟件,是目前使用最廣泛的服務器操作系統(tǒng)。服務器運行穩(wěn)定、性能優(yōu)異的特點使得它被廣泛應用于各種互聯(lián)網(wǎng)相關的行業(yè)。而時間在Linux服務器中扮演著核心的角色,不僅用于服務器的系統(tǒng)時間同步,也可以通過時間參數(shù)來管理文件、任務、備份等。本文將介紹Linux服務器以時間為核心的管理方法,包括時間同步、時間參數(shù)的使用、如何管理文件、任務和備份。...

NTP服務器時間誤差達15分鐘,如何精確同步?

NTP服務器時間誤差達15分鐘,如何精確同步?

  隨著計算機科技的日益發(fā)展,網(wǎng)絡上的數(shù)據(jù)交換越來越重要。時間作為基本的信息要素,對于網(wǎng)絡數(shù)據(jù)的傳輸和處理具有極為重要的作用。而NTP是可靠的時間同步協(xié)議,它被廣泛應用于互聯(lián)網(wǎng)以及局域網(wǎng)中。但是,在實際應用中,由于網(wǎng)絡時延、網(wǎng)絡擁堵等因素的影響,NTP服務器的時間可能會出現(xiàn)一定的誤差,本文將從NTP服務器誤差導致的問題以及解決方案兩個方面對"NTP服務器時間誤差達15分鐘,如何精確同步"問題進行探討。    1、高質...

CF服務器維修需要多長時間?——維修時間調(diào)查匯總

CF服務器維修需要多長時間?——維修時間調(diào)查匯總

  文章概括:   CF服務器是一臺常用于云計算的設備,但是在使用過程中難免會遇到一些故障需要維修。經(jīng)過對CF服務器維修時間的調(diào)查匯總,本文將從四個方面詳細介紹CF服務器維修所需的時間,包括故障排查時間、備件更換時間、物流運輸時間以及實際維修時間。希望本文可以幫助大家更好地了解CF服務器維修時間的相關信息。   1、故障排查時間   故障排查是維修中最為關鍵的環(huán)節(jié),一般需要耗費1-2天的時間。具體而言,故障排查需要一步步排查問題,...

JavaScript輕松實現(xiàn)獲取服務器響應時間的方法分享

JavaScript輕松實現(xiàn)獲取服務器響應時間的方法分享

  本文將為大家分享JavaScript輕松實現(xiàn)獲取服務器響應時間的方法。    1、XMLHttpRequest對象 我們可以通過創(chuàng)建XMLHttpRequest對象來獲取服務器響應時間。   具體實現(xiàn)方法如下:   1.創(chuàng)建XMLHttpRequest對象   var xhr = new XMLHt...

DNS服務器響應時間優(yōu)化探究

DNS服務器響應時間優(yōu)化探究

  本文分析了DNS服務器響應時間優(yōu)化的探究,旨在探索DNS服務器如何通過優(yōu)化響應時間來提高網(wǎng)絡性能。通過分析DNS查詢、DNS緩存、DNS負載均衡和DNS安全等方面,探討了DNS服務器響應時間優(yōu)化的方案和方法。    1、DNS查詢 DNS查詢是客戶端向服務器請求域名解析的過程。DNS查詢的時間主要取決于客戶端與服務器之間的網(wǎng)絡延遲和DNS服務器的響應速度。為了優(yōu)化DNS查詢,可以采用以下策略:...